Reviews:

A single CD that is a collector's delight even though brief.

For those of us who want to experience some of the very best songs the great Dinah Washington ever sang, this is a great CD to start with. This CD is budget priced (a nice plus when everything is expensive these days) and comes with very good photos of Dinah. Yes, I do have to agree with the reviewer who writes that this is not a comprehensive package of her work--but then again, all the songs are on one CD so the manufacturers weren't trying to be thorough.

A nice treat is the two songs here Dinah sang with Brook Benton: very well put together and they sound wonderful together despite the rumors that Dinah couldn't stand Brook Benton! Dinah really works when singing "This Bitter Earth;" notice the slight pause just after she sings the word "This." It's the little things and nuances in Washington's work that make her songs so special. I personally love the song "September In The Rain;" it's thoughtful and very beautiful.

I recommend this CD for people who want a brief and inexpensive Dinah Washington CD that still has some very good quality. Enjoy! GRIN

Not long enough, but...

Kind of a no-nonsense, bare-bones hits package, including her biggest hit, "What A Diff'rence A Day Makes," along with similarly swank, pop-oriented material such as "Unforgettable," "Baby, You've Got What It Takes" and "Baby, Get Lost." Sure, there's plenty more Dinah Washington worth checking out, but for a quick, inexpensive look at her best known stuff, this overview of her later years is pretty darn efficient.
